This community service initiative aims to strengthen the management of laying-hen businesses based on the UMKM-BUMDes (Village-Owned Enterprise) model, thereby boosting the rural economy in Pangururan District, Samosir Regency. The program was motivated by the significant potential of the laying-hen sector—driven by high egg demand—and the need to address persistent challenges such as high feed costs, limited availability of day-old chicks (DOC), capital constraints, disease risks, and logistical issues. Implementation involved providing guidance and mentoring on production, financial, marketing, and human resource management, alongside the application of core management functions: planning, organizing, executing, and controlling. Furthermore, participants were introduced to business development strategies involving digital technology adoption, product quality improvement, innovation, and the strengthening of partnerships with various stakeholders. The results indicate that the synergy between MSMEs and BUMDes has the potential to enhance business management capacity, create jobs, increase community income and Village-Generated Revenue (PADes), and support the realization of a self-reliant, prosperous, and sustainable village.
